What happened on my birthday

1405
Chinese fleet commander Zheng He sets sail to explore the world for the first time.

1533
Pope Clement VII excommunicates England's King Henry VIII.

1818
English poet John Keats writes "In the Cottage Where Burns is Born", "Lines Written in the Highlands", and "Gadfly".

1877
Kate Edger becomes New Zealand’s first woman graduate and first woman in the British Empire to earn a Bachelor of Arts.

1944
Franklin Roosevelt announces that he will run for a fourth term as President of the United States.

1995
7,000 Bosnian Muslim men are massacred when Bosnian Serbs overrun the UN'safe haven' of Srebrenica.

Holidays on Thursday, July 11th

National Swimming Pool Day
National Swimming Pool Day, celebrated on July 11th, is all about enjoying swimming pools and everything related to them, from pool toys and swimwear to poolside fun, making summer cooler and more enjoyable.

National Rainier Cherry Day
National Rainier Cherry Day, celebrated on July 11, is a day to honor the harvest of Rainier cherries, a sweet and nutritious summer fruit primarily grown in Washington, known for their unique yellow and red coloring.

Cheer Up the Lonely Day
Cheer Up the Lonely Day, celebrated on July 11, is a day dedicated to showing extra kindness and companionship to those who feel isolated or sad, by doing something special for them to brighten their day.

National 7-Eleven Day
National 7-Eleven Day, celebrated on July 11th, is a fun day where you can get a free Slurpee, a cool and tasty frozen drink, from 7-Eleven stores.

All American Pet Photo Day
All American Pet Photo Day, celebrated on July 11th, is a fun day where everyone takes and shares adorable photos of their pets online to show how much they love and appreciate them.
